§ 72-2150 — Teachers' licenses; use of certain terms
Whenever a statute, contract or other document, uses or refers to the words or phrases "certification as a teacher," "certified employee of a school district," "certified personnel of a school district" or words and phrases of like effect such use or reference shall be deemed to mean "licensure as a teacher" or "licensed employee of a school" or "licensed personnel of a school district."

Legislative History
L. 2005, ch. 69, § 1; July 1.
